Wiper motors are prone to damage due to overload in scenarios such as ice and snow jams, voltage fluctuations, etc., even causing safety hazards. The bimetallic overload protector becomes the core component to ensure the safe operation of the wiper motor through quick current cut-off and self-recovery function.
Principle and Core Advantages
Principle of operation: Composite of two metal sheets with different coefficients of thermal expansion. When overloaded, the current heats up so that the metal sheet bends to break the circuit, and then resets itself automatically when it cools down.
Core Advantages:
Fast Response: Directly senses temperature changes, faster than electronic sensors.
Compact structure: small size (12.5*8*3.6mm), without external circuitry, suitable for small space in the car.
Long-lasting and durable: supports tens of thousands of starts and stops, with a life span that matches the motor.
Typical overload scenarios for wiper motors
Sudden increase in mechanical resistance: wiper arm frozen by ice or snow or drive mechanism jammed.
Electrical abnormalities: battery voltage fluctuation or inrush current shock.
Extreme environment: Insufficient heat dissipation at high temperature or lubrication failure at low temperature.
If there is no protection, it may lead to motor burnout, short circuit or even fire.
Application Design Key Points
Parameter Matching: Action temperature is set at 60℃~180℃, suitable for 1-30A motor current.
Installation Optimization: Close to the motor winding to enhance sensitivity, anti-vibration design to avoid false triggering.
Environmental protection: sealed package to prevent moisture and corrosion, passes -40℃~200℃ wide temperature test.
